What's the Deal with Electrical Overloads?

In simple terms, an electrical overload happens when the demand for electricity exceeds the supply. It's like having a buffet of power-hungry appliances (the demand) but only a single, tiny power strip to plug them all into (the supply). Something's gotta give, and usually, it's your power supply that snaps first.

This can happen due to several reasons:

- Too many appliances plugged into one circuit - Old or faulty wiring - Overloaded power strips or extension cords - Short circuits or ground faults

Spotting an Electrical Overload

So, how do you know when your power's about to go wild? Here are some signs to look out for:

- Frequent tripping of circuit breakers or blowing of fuses - Dimming or flickering lights - Warm or discolored switch plates, cords, or plugs - Burning smell or sparks coming from outlets or switches - Appliances running at reduced power or not working at all

If you notice any of these, it's time to intervene before things get worse.

What to Do When Power Goes Wild

Safety First

When you suspect an electrical overload, safety should always be your top priority. Here's what you should do:

  1. 1. Turn off the power at the main panel to prevent any further damage or risk of fire.
  2. 2. Unplug all appliances from the affected circuit to reduce demand.
  3. 3. Do not use any electrical devices or appliances until you've fixed the issue.

Identify the Culprit

Once you've ensured your safety, it's time to find out what's causing the overload. This might involve checking your wiring, power strips, or even the appliances themselves.

Fix the Problem

Depending on what you find, here's how you can fix the issue:

- If it's a power strip, consider upgrading to one with more outlets or using multiple strips. - If it's faulty wiring, it's time to call in a professional electrician. DIY electrical work can be dangerous and often illegal. - If it's an appliance, try using it on a different circuit. If the problem persists, it might be time for a replacement.

Preventing Electrical Overloads

Prevention is always better than cure, right? Here are some tips to keep your power in check:

- Don't overload circuits by plugging too many appliances into one outlet. - Use power strips with surge protection to safeguard your devices. - Regularly inspect your wiring and replace any damaged or outdated components. - Consider upgrading your electrical panel if you're constantly tripping breakers or blowing fuses. - Avoid running too many high-power appliances at once, like your air conditioner and space heater on the same circuit.

When to Call a Professional

While it's great to be handy, there are times when you should leave electrical work to the professionals. If you're unsure about any aspect of your electrical system, always err on the side of caution and call an electrician.
